Main duties of the job

The role of a SECAmb Call Handler

When you ring 111 or 999, your call goes through to a call handler based in one of our 3 Emergency Operation/Contact Centres. These staff are trained to use the NHS Pathways system to provide assistance in a variety of situations, from minor illness to life threatening situations. The assistance you will provide will range from offering lifesaving advice while an ambulance is on route, to directing callers to other more suitable services.

This role can be demanding, challenging and ultimately very rewarding however, it is not for everyone. Applicants will need to have a range of skills to be able to deal with often stressful and emotional situations, whilst also demonstrating compassion and empathy to all callers, no matter what the situation.

As we are a 24/7 service, this role will involve working a varied shift pattern including earlies, lates and weekends but due to our flexible working, we will work with you to create a rota that gives you a great work/life balance whilst meeting the needs of the trust.

Please note that it is a requirement to work 3 out of 4 weekends, even if you are applying for a part‑time position. Please give this consideration before making your application.

Training Provided

We will provide full training in a warm, friendly environment in our NHS 111 Call Centre.

  • Training will be full‑time (even for part‑time applicants)
  • There is a 'must' attend policy and no annual leave is permitted during this period
  • Comprises of classroom, observing and mentoring periods within the working environment
  • Designed to fully support full transition to call handling independently

Week 4 & 5 – Mentoring, variable shift pattern whilst you shadow your coach’s shifts

Weeks 6 – 9 – Diamond Pod, variable shift pattern
